It seems that the truth has come out, and Safe was ultimately compromised. Indeed, there was no problem with the smart contract part (which can be easily verified on the chain), but the front-end was tampered with and forged to achieve a deceptive effect. As for why it was tampered with, wait for the official details from Safe to be disclosed
Safe is considered a type of security infrastructure, and theoretically anyone who uses this multi signature wallet could potentially be hacked like Bybit.
It is extremely frightening to think carefully that all other user interaction services with front-end, API, etc. may have this risk. This is also a classic supply chain attack.
The security management model for huge/large assets needs a major upgrade.
